Minister of Housing Discusses Strategic Cooperation with Engineers on Housing Projects

Amna bint Ahmed Al Rumaihi, the Minister of Housing and Urban Planning, recently met with Dr. Raeda Al-Alawi, President of the Bahrain Society of Engineers. The meeting also included several members from the Society’s Board of Directors. The discussion centered around fostering greater cooperation between the Ministry and the engineering sector, particularly regarding ongoing housing projects.

During the meeting, Minister Al Rumaihi reaffirmed the Ministry’s commitment to supporting the Bahrain Society of Engineers. She emphasized that the engineering sector plays a critical role in the successful implementation of housing projects. Furthermore, she acknowledged the vital contributions of engineers to Bahrain’s urban development. By fostering a stronger partnership, the Ministry aims to enhance the quality and efficiency of future housing projects.

The meeting also focused on specific measures to enhance cooperation between the two parties. These measures aim to streamline coordination, making it easier to implement housing programs efficiently. According to the Minister, such efforts are crucial to accelerating the housing process in Bahrain. Moreover, this collaboration will contribute to advancing the broader urban development agenda, which remains a top priority for the government.

For her part, Dr. Raeda Al-Alawi expressed gratitude for the Ministry’s continuous support. She highlighted the importance of involving the engineering sector in major housing projects. In her remarks, she also stressed the need for ongoing communication between the Ministry and the engineering community. By maintaining this dialogue, both sides can align their efforts with the nation’s long-term development goals.

In conclusion, both the Minister of Housing and Dr. Al-Alawi agreed that cooperation on housing projects will significantly impact Bahrain’s growth. The strengthening of this partnership is expected to further boost the Kingdom’s housing sector, creating opportunities for both engineers and citizens. As Bahrain continues its ambitious development plans, such collaborations will ensure the success of the housing programs and help meet the demands of the growing population.
